About This Item

London & New York: G. Bell & Sons, Ltd./Harcourt, Brace and Co., 1924. Reasonably complete version of the Diary, though still omitting sexual exploits; with notes & commentary; eight volumes in three, complete - this is the third printing thus, on thin India Paper, British sheets in the Harcourt binding. Hardcover, full navy cloth, gilt titling. Light general wear, some bumps & smudges, minor damage to a few page edges; nice bookplate of John Thomas Lee in each volume, engraved by one of the "little masters", Sidney Lawton Smith, with his SLS signature in the plate, dated 1921. Text clean, paper bright; lix, blank, 342, blank leaf, 407, blank, 371; [4], 424, 424, blank leaf, 385; [4], 387, 514 pages; index, frontispiece portrait in volume one. . Later Printing. Hard Cover. Good. Duodecimo. Set.

Synopsis

Samuel Pepys was born in London in 1633 and died there in 1703. From 1661 to 1669, he kept a quotidian record of what he saw and heard and read, and whom he met. It is his only literary heritage.
